Across the available record, Nypd Pizza Apopka has nine inspections on file, the first dated 2022. Nypd Pizza Apopka was last inspected on Mar 3, 2026. A low risk tier reflects an inspection that turned up minimal issues.

Recent inspections have turned up more issues than earlier ones, averaging around four violations lately compared to roughly two violations before.

“Bowl or other container with no handle used to dispense food” comes up most often, recorded two times in the inspection record.

Compared to the broader Apopka restaurant scene, where the average is 78, this is a stronger showing. On the whole, the file is mixed but not concerning.
